Операция выполнена!
Закрыть
Хабы: Unity, Unreal Engine, Godot, Разработка игр

Вы когда-нибудь задумывались, почему в вашей любимой игре одни двери открываются, а другие - просто декорация? Почему за одной дверью - босс, а за другой - пустая комната? И я сейчас не про техническую реализацию, а про то, как дверь влияет на восприятие мира, на доверие игрока к системам игры и на саму логику игрового пространства. Это так называемая «Проблема дверей», и сегодня мы разберем, почему эта, казалось бы, простая вещь ломает мозг каждому геймдизайнеру.

Представьте: вы делаете свою первую игру. Вы добавляете дверь. Казалось бы, что может быть проще? Но тут же возникает куча вопросов.

Можно ли открыть эту дверь? Если да - как? Ключом, кнопкой, после выполнения квеста? А если нет - почему она вообще здесь? Является ли она просто частью декорации? Но тогда как игрок поймет, что одни двери - интерактивны, а другие - нет? Ведь если половина дверей в мире нерабочая, а другая - функциональная, но визуально они неотличимы, вы создаете фрустрацию, а не загадку.

А что, если дверь открывается только с одной стороны? Игрок проходит через неё, оборачивается - и видит, что обратно пройти нельзя. Это намеренное ограничение? Или баг? Как вы донесете до игрока, что это часть замысла, а не недоделка?

Или вот ещё: дверь закрывается за спиной. Это должно вызывать напряжение - как в Resident Evil. Но если игрок не был готов к этому, он может подумать, что застрял. Где тут грань между атмосферой и плохим UX?

Еще сложнее - когда дверь становится частью нарратива. Например, вы не можете открыть дверь в дом, потому что «герой ещё не готов эмоционально». Но механически это выглядит как обычная запертая дверь. Игрок не видит внутреннего конфликта персонажа - он видит стену. И начинает биться головой в попытках найти ключ, которого не существует. Так вы рискуете разрушить погружение, а не усилить его.

Читать далее
Читайте также
НОВОСТИ

ПИШИТЕ

Техническая поддержка проекта ВсеТут

info@vsetut.pro